问题:账号被锁定
SQL> select username,account_status from dba_users where username in('APP_BASE_NORTH','NORTH_STATS');

USERNAME               ACCOUNT_STATUS
------------------------------ --------------------------------
APP_BASE_NORTH               LOCKED(TIMED)
NORTH_STATS               LOCKED(TIMED)

查看是什么原因导致?

--查看用户使用的pofile
SQL> select profile from dba_users where username in('APP_BASE_NORTH','NORTH_STATS');

PROFILE
------------------------------
PF_NORTH_STATS
PF_APP_BASE_NORTH

--查看每个profile里具体的资源限制内容
set line 300
select * from dba_profiles where profile ='PF_NORTH_STATS';

SQL> set line 200
SQL> select * from dba_profiles where profile ='PF_NORTH_STATS';

PROFILE                RESOURCE_NAME                RESOURCE LIMIT
------------------------------ -------------------------------- -------- ----------------------------------------
PF_NORTH_STATS           COMPOSITE_LIMIT                KERNEL     DEFAULT
PF_NORTH_STATS           SESSIONS_PER_USER            KERNEL     100
PF_NORTH_STATS           CPU_PER_SESSION                KERNEL     DEFAULT
PF_NORTH_STATS           CPU_PER_CALL                    KERNEL     DEFAULT
PF_NORTH_STATS           LOGICAL_READS_PER_SESSION    KERNEL     DEFAULT
PF_NORTH_STATS           LOGICAL_READS_PER_CALL        KERNEL     DEFAULT
PF_NORTH_STATS           IDLE_TIME                    KERNEL     DEFAULT
PF_NORTH_STATS           CONNECT_TIME                    KERNEL     DEFAULT
PF_NORTH_STATS           PRIVATE_SGA                    KERNEL     DEFAULT
PF_NORTH_STATS           FAILED_LOGIN_ATTEMPTS        PASSWORD DEFAULT
PF_NORTH_STATS           PASSWORD_LIFE_TIME            PASSWORD DEFAULT

PROFILE                RESOURCE_NAME                RESOURCE LIMIT
------------------------------ -------------------------------- -------- ----------------------------------------
PF_NORTH_STATS           PASSWORD_REUSE_TIME            PASSWORD DEFAULT
PF_NORTH_STATS           PASSWORD_REUSE_MAX            PASSWORD DEFAULT
PF_NORTH_STATS           PASSWORD_VERIFY_FUNCTION     PASSWORD DEFAULT
PF_NORTH_STATS           PASSWORD_LOCK_TIME            PASSWORD DEFAULT
PF_NORTH_STATS           PASSWORD_GRACE_TIME            PASSWORD DEFAULT

16 rows selected.

--因为指定的limit的值都是default,查看default限定的值详情
select * from dba_profiles where profile ='DEFAULT';

SQL> select * from dba_profiles where profile ='DEFAULT';

PROFILE                RESOURCE_NAME                RESOURCE LIMIT
------------------------------ -------------------------------- -------- ----------------------------------------
DEFAULT                COMPOSITE_LIMIT                KERNEL     UNLIMITED
DEFAULT                SESSIONS_PER_USER            KERNEL     UNLIMITED
DEFAULT                CPU_PER_SESSION                KERNEL     UNLIMITED
DEFAULT                CPU_PER_CALL                    KERNEL     UNLIMITED
DEFAULT                LOGICAL_READS_PER_SESSION    KERNEL     UNLIMITED
DEFAULT                LOGICAL_READS_PER_CALL        KERNEL     UNLIMITED
DEFAULT                IDLE_TIME                    KERNEL     UNLIMITED
DEFAULT                CONNECT_TIME                    KERNEL     UNLIMITED
DEFAULT                PRIVATE_SGA                    KERNEL     UNLIMITED
DEFAULT                FAILED_LOGIN_ATTEMPTS        PASSWORD 10
DEFAULT                PASSWORD_LIFE_TIME            PASSWORD UNLIMITED

PROFILE                RESOURCE_NAME                RESOURCE LIMIT
------------------------------ -------------------------------- -------- ----------------------------------------
DEFAULT                PASSWORD_REUSE_TIME            PASSWORD UNLIMITED
DEFAULT                PASSWORD_REUSE_MAX            PASSWORD UNLIMITED
DEFAULT                PASSWORD_VERIFY_FUNCTION     PASSWORD NULL
DEFAULT                PASSWORD_LOCK_TIME            PASSWORD UNLIMITED
DEFAULT                PASSWORD_GRACE_TIME            PASSWORD UNLIMITED

16 rows selected.

可以看到FAILED_LOGIN_ATTEMPTS的值为10,PASSWORD_LIFE_TIME为UNLIMITED
说明用户没有过期限制,但是用户尝试登录数据库的次数最大限制为10次,当达到10次以后,该用户的帐户就被锁定,当锁定时间超过了PASSWORD_LOCK_TIME设置的时间后,用户会自动解锁(当然在没有进行登录时状态不会发生变化,只有试图登录时状态才会发生变化)。但是该用户默认的PASSWORD_LOCK_TIME为UNLIMITED,所以需要DBA手动解锁。

--解决方式
alter user APP_BASE_NORTH account unlock;
alter user NORTH_STATS account unlock;

--解锁后查看状态为open
select username,account_status from dba_users where username in('APP_BASE_NORTH','NORTH_STATS');

--为了避免在出现此类问题,可以将FAILED_LOGIN_ATTEMPTS设置为UNLIMITED
alter profile default limit FAILED_LOGIN_ATTEMPTS unlimited;

oracle用户LOCKED(TIMED)原因及解决相关推荐

  1. Oracle 报错 28000原因和解决方法

    Oracle 报错 28000原因和解决方法 使用PLSQL登录Oracle数据库时提示"ORA-28000:这个帐号被锁定". 出现这个问题的原因是:在Oracle databa ...

  2. ORACLE锁定账户的原因及解决办法

    工作中,发现一个ORACLE用户被锁定,查看状态如下图: profile可以用来对用户所能使用的数据库资源进行限制 查看monitor使用的profile: SELECT PROFILE FROM D ...

  3. mysql 无法登陆_MySQL root用户无法登录原因及解决办法

    MySQL root密码正确,却怎么也bai无法du从本地登录MySQL登录提示ERROR 1045 (28000): Access denied for user 'root'@'localhost ...

  4. ORACLE 索引失效的原因与解决

    一.以下的方法会引起索引失效‍1,<> 2,单独的>,<,(有时会用到,有时不会) 3,like "%_" 百分号在前. 4,表没分析. 5,单独引用复合索 ...

  5. oracle账户locked, login denied解决办法

    出现这种情况可能是如下两种原因 一.账户密码过期了,需要更新密码了 oracle默认的密码使用时间是180天,超过了账户会被锁住,需要手动修改密码解锁,可以按照如下操作修改为不限期 以下操作需要使用d ...

  6. Chrome 浏览器降级后浏览网站不保留用户数据问题原因及解决方法

    由于浏览器降级导致新浏览器的数据不被老浏览器兼容. 我的 jira 系统登录很多次了,每次重启浏览器一点记录都没有了,勾选记住登录信息也不管用. 解决方案如下: 1. 升级 chrome,兼容了就 o ...

  7. oracle 账户锁了,oracle 用户账户被锁处理

    一.以管理员身份登录 SQL> conn sys/sys as sysdba; (分号是必须的但是我是以system登录的所在这不应该写conn sys/sys as sysdba应该写conn ...

  8. Oracle里面的用户smsdb无法登录 LOCKED(TIMED)

    创建的一个用户smsdb ,查看状态LOCKED(TIMED) 解锁后,conn smsdb/password 仍然报错,然后又被锁 :最后发现是错误登陆次数达到oracle限制的10次:导致后续无法 ...

  9. oracle locked time,Oracle里面的用户smsdb无法登录 LOCKED(TIMED)

    创建的一个用户smsdb ,查看状态LOCKED(TIMED) 解锁后,conn smsdb/password 仍然报错,然后又被锁 :最后发现是错误登陆次数达到oracle限制的10次:导致后续无法 ...

  10. oracle locked timed,Oracle里面的用户smsdb无法登录 LOCKED(TIMED)

    创建的一个用户smsdb ,查看状态LOCKED(TIMED) 解锁后,conn smsdb/password 仍然报错,然后又被锁 :最后发现是错误登陆次数达到oracle限制的10次:导致后续无法 ...

最新文章

  1. 2021年了,该拥有自己的深度学习框架了
  2. js中的事件委托或是事件代理详解(转载)
  3. esp分区引导修复失败_Windows10修复UEFI引导的具体方法
  4. 谈谈 Python 程序的运行原理
  5. 忍辱负重的小白兔们 - 验收准则的意义
  6. SiteMapCreator 发布 (Open Source)
  7. IT综合学习网站收集
  8. java建立英文停用词表_HanLP-停用词表的使用示例
  9. PilotEdit 破解版下载|PilotEdit(文本编辑器) 中文破解版 v11.8下载(含注册机)
  10. 【源码】基于MPPT的光伏(PV)系统仿真
  11. cat3 utp是不是网线_五类网线(CAT 5E/CAT 3 UTP)
  12. 【技术贴】解决vss中提交pdf下载打开空白乱码
  13. Win10磁盘占用100%的解决办法
  14. iOS证书(.p12)和描述文件(.mobileprovision)申请
  15. 赋值语句的四元式【编译原理】
  16. 数据库——求候选键的方法
  17. wx.getImageInfo(Object object)获取图片信息
  18. AddressBook 相关操作小计
  19. Acunetix WVS及Web漏洞手工检测分析
  20. 基于粒子群算法和遗传算法优化的高速列车横向悬挂模糊PID控制

热门文章

  1. 【ArcGIS微课1000例】0010:ArcGIS影像裁剪(裁剪、掩膜提取)
  2. python中if in是什么意思_python中的in是什么意思
  3. springcloud之gateway的使用
  4. python实验四_20191318实验四 《Python程序设计》实验报告
  5. Python:导出QQ聊天记录-让我们看看逗比群友都在聊什么
  6. ue4 基于motion vector粒子优化的一些感悟
  7. 桌面文件不见了怎么办?3个详细教程
  8. 有人设备在工业物联网解决方案中的应用
  9. 电影推荐——基于关联分析Apriori算法
  10. 算法工程师面试:必备的机器学习、深度学习知识点